Night-shift visitor access — Harrowgate Annex. Contractors supporting the Nightjar support team after 22:00 must sign in at the side entrance; the main lobby is closed. Escorts are mandatory beyond the stairwell. No photography in the server corridor. Deliveries are refused overnight. Lost passes must be reported to the duty officer immediately. Badge out on exit or the alarm trips. For the side-entrance keypad, use the code below.

door code, tajof-kageg: bdg-QVDCE-3

Subject: Budget ask for Q3 — Larkspur tooling

Hi all,

Quick one before Thursday's exec sync. The Larkspur platform team needs an extra 48k this quarter to cover load-testing infrastructure and two short-term contractors. Without it, the Medlow rollout slips at least six weeks, which hits the autumn commitments we made to the regional teams. I've trimmed travel and training lines to offset about a third of it. Full breakdown attached. Happy to walk through numbers. The strategic context is summarised below.

management briefing: Headcount on the Oliix team goes from 3 to 120 by the end of July. Gross margin on Oliix came in at 15 percent against a plan of 5 percent.

This PR lands the relevance tuning notes for Querrel search as executable config rather than a wiki doc. On-call relevance: if ranking regressions get reported, these weights are the first thing to check before restarting the indexer. Field boosts for title and category were raised after the Hollowmere A/B run, and the freshness decay was softened. The active values are pinned in the constants that follow.

limits module of fahip-taweg:
THRESHOLDS = {
    "caseth": 653,
    "aldax": 377,
    "queniel": 173,
    "ruswyn": 655,
    "holath": 468,
}